When citing a website with no date, use "n.d." in place of the publication date in the citation.
When the publication date of a source is not available in APA style, you can use "n.d." (which stands for "no date") in the in-text citation. For example, (Author, n.d.) would indicate that the publication date is not known.

The noun 'publication' is a word for the process of producing newspapers, magazines, and books or the process of making information available to the public; this use of the noun is an abstract noun. The noun 'publication' is a word for a newspaper, magazine, or book; this use of the noun is a concrete noun.
